WebANS: Under the 1987 Constitution, international law can become part of the sphere of domestic law either by transformation or incorporation. The transformation method … WebPhilippine Constitution provides that the State “adopts the generally accepted principles of international law as part of the law of the land.” This rule is known as the Incorporation …

No. L-18463, October 4, 1922 pebble ponds ukWebMar 3, 2024 · The doctrine of incorporation is a legal doctrine developed by the United States Supreme Court. It is a legal theory based on the due process clause of the Fourteenth Amendment to the U.S. Constitution. This doctrine is sometimes used in cases involving the Bill of Rights, which is the first ten amendments to the Constitution. sitewww5d6d.comWebINTERNATIONALISM AND THE INCORPORATION CLAUSE.- 2.1.
